Airport Express network suddenly no longer visible - but only for one Mac..

What the..?
My 20" iMac Core Duo can no longer see my Airport Express network. It happened yesterday after restarting the AE a few times.. (I do this and also restart the modem from time to time if the net connection stalls - or I want to boot of my housemate's PC from the network cause she's hogging bandwidth)..
Anyway.. The first restart caused it to not re-appear on the list of available networks, so I restarted again.. then it was fine - it came back. All good.
I reset it again this morning because the net connection was not meeting my expectation and now the iMac no longer sees the AE network.
I can connect to other Wi-Fi networks around me (there is a neighbour with no WEP) but cant see hide nor hair of my own network.
The puzzling thing is that my girlfriend's Mac Book, my other iBook G3 and my housemate's PC can all see it and use the network fine - as normal..
So what has happenned? And what do I need to do?
Between you and me ..This intel iMac has been a bit tempramental ever since I got it.. weird things like this happen to it from time to time.. never one thing that you can point at and say AHA! Faulty [something] but just weird stuff like this... Hmmmm..
Some help would be much appreciated.. Thanks!
20" iMac Core Duo 2.0GHZ   Mac OS X (10.4.7)   2GB RAM, 500GB HDD, 256MB Graphics

Well, from reading some other posts, and trying my own experimenting, I have gotten it to work.
Deleting the keychain did nothing, manually connecting to the network by typing the name in etc.. nothing.
What DID work was using my G3 iBook (which could see the network) to use the Airport Administrator to change the channel from Automatic to manual - in this case channel 7 (a completely arbitrary choice).
The thing I cannot work out is why it had this issue in the first place. It worked fine for months then one day decided that it apparently didn't like automatic channel selection.
The problem is solved but the cause is still a mystery.
Hopefully though, this might help others with the same problem.

    Adding to Alan's answer:
    One of the problems that comes with these tricks for variable-rate acquisition is being able to match up sample data with the time that it was sampled. 
    If you weren't using either of E-series board's counters, there is a nifty solution to this!  You'll be using 1 of the counters to generate the variable-rate sampling clock.  You can then use the 2nd counter to perform a buffered period measurement on the output of the 1st counter.  This gives you a hw-timed measurement of every sampling interval.  You would need to keep track of a cumulative sum of these periods to generate a hw-accurate timestamp value for each sample.
    Note:  the very first buffered period measurement is the time from starting the 2nd counter until the first active edge from the 1st.  For your app, you should ignore it.

    You seem to be mixing up two different things, authorisations and linking an iPod with a library.
    1) iTunes Store authorisations
    If your system crashes or you reinstall your operating system without deauthorising iTunes first, even a single computer can use up your limit of 5 authorisations. You can't deauthorise a "dead" installation on it's own. However once you reach your limit of 5 you have the option to deauthorise them all in one go from your iTunes Store account and start over again. Just note that you can only use this option once a year: About iTunes Music Store Authorisation and Deauthorisation
    2) Syncing an iPod with an iTunes Library
    If an iPod set to update automatically and you connect to a new computer or new library (made after you lost the original one) you'll get a message that it is linked to a different library and asking if you want to link to this one and replace all your songs etc. If you have rebuilt your library and everything that is on the iPod is also in iTunes pressing "Erase and Sync" will reload and relink the iPod to iTunes. If the iPod has content on it that isn't in iTunes press "Cancel".

  • Safari 3.1.2 crashes on startup, but only for one user account

    This is weird: If I'm logged in as one user and launch Safari, it strugggles and grinds the disk for a long time, brings my start page up partway, then crashes. If I'm logged in as another user on the same machine, Safari launches in mere seconds and works fine. I have tried re-installing Safari from scratch, and have also deleted the Library/Safari folder, all to no avail. There is clearly something about this particular user account that's messed up, but I don't know what.
    This is on an 1-GHz iBook G4 running OSX 10.4.11. Safari used to work fine on this user account as well, and I don't know what might have changed.

    First, have you installed any programs in that particular user account that are intended to enhance Safari or otherwise might influence internet/browsing activity? If so, uninstall those programs using their installers (which often have an uninstall option) or an included uninstaller if applicable.
    If you don't have any such programs installed, or that doesn't fix the problem: Make sure you're logged into the account where Safari is having problems, make sure Safari is quit, and then open that user's home folder (indicated in a Finder window sidebar by the little house icon with the username) and open the Library folder inside it, then the Preferences window inside that.
    (In other words navigate to \~/Library/Preferences, where "~" is the user's home folder.)
    Locate the "com.apple.Safari.plist" file in that preferences folder and drag it to the trash.
    Launch Safari and check to see if it's any better now.
